def serial_class_for_url(url):
"""extract host and port from an URL string"""
parts = urlparse.urlsplit(url)
if parts.scheme != 'alt':
raise serial.SerialException('expected a string in the form "alt://port[?option[=value][&option[=value]]]": not starting with alt:// (%r)' % (parts.scheme,))
class_name = 'Serial'
try:
for option, values in urlparse.parse_qs(parts.query, True).items():
if option == 'class':
class_name = values[0]
else:
raise ValueError('unknown option: %r' % (option,))
except ValueError as e:
raise serial.SerialException('expected a string in the form "alt://port[?option[=value][&option[=value]]]": %s' % e)
return (''.join([parts.netloc, parts.path]), getattr(serial, class_name))
